We are currently looking for a Safety Manager to join our team. 

Shall possess in depth knowledge of various Navy, NIOSH, NAVSEA Inactive Ship On-site Maintenance Office, OSHA, EPA, and other publications that describe in detail procedures for the required inspections.

Shall have detailed knowledge of the provisions of NAVSEA INACTSHIPOFF Portsmouth, VA, Environmental and Occupational Safety Manual, be familiar with proper personnel and material decontamination procedures, and have a working knowledge of various regulations and instructions regarding the proper handling of radium sources. Shall be qualified to perform lead and other hazardous material surveys by current Naval Standards. Be qualified in gas free engineering/testing procedures and requirements. The Safety, Health and Environmental Manager shall be a competent person as defined by 29CFR1915.

Shall conduct near miss, accident, and injury investigations. Author detailed finding reports and recommendations to prevent reoccurrence.

Responsible for administering the health program of the Contractor per the Safety and Health Program Plan.

Review and Approve JHAs for briefing.

Focus on safety. Provide a work environment that reduces to zero the number of lost workdays, injuries, and accidents.

Monitor and survey assigned and to be assigned vessels, equipment, and property within the

NAVSEA Inactive Ship On-site Maintenance Office for hazardous conditions, materials, and chemicals such as asbestos, lead, PCB, radiation, and gas-filled spaces.

Requirements:

 

Position requires ability to secure a CONFIDENTIAL security clearance. Must be a US Citizen

Minimum:

 

Shall possess a four-year college degree in Occupational Health, Safety, and environmental science or related field or at least 5 years' experience as a Safety and Health Manager or Environmental Manager in the Marine Repair Environment.

48 Hour Occupational Safety & Health Manager Certification and CPR Instructor qualified.

 

 Knowledge Required:  

 

Must have general computer skills and Microsoft Office program skills
